    What version of Audition are you using? Audition 3 has a “Gliding Stretch” option within the “Stretch” effect (Effects -> Time and Pitch -> Stretch).

    It looks like it’s still there in 4/CS5.5.
    I downloaded the trial to check it out. If you switch the algorithm to Audition instead of iZotope Radius there’s a “Final Stretch” setting under “Stretch and Pitch” and that is apparently where you apply the gliding stretch options. I also checked the manual to see what it had to say and here’s what I found:
    “Final Stretch or Pitch Shift (Audition algorithm)
    Changes the initial Stretch or Pitch Shift setting over time, reaching the final setting at the last selected audio sample.”
